India instrumental in creating PCs – Envoy

6 May 2014 03:50 am

India was instrumental in creating the Provincial Councils in Sri Lanka, the out going Consulate General in Jaffna V. Mahalingam said in a farewell speech in Jaffna yesterday.

“There is a Chief Minister and other Ministers holding different portfolios in the Northern Province.

“You cannot deny the fact that India is instrumental in creating a Provincial Council in the North that consists of eminent persons elected by you,” he said.

Indian Envoy Venkadasalam Mahalingam was speaking at a farewell reception held at Tilco Jaffna City Hotel, Jaffna on Sunday. (M. Roshanth)
